Understanding E-commerce Investment Banking
It is a specialized sector of investment banking that offers financial services and guidance to e-commerce businesses.
Services offered may involve mergers and acquisitions, capital raising, strategic partnerships, and financial restructuring.
E-commerce investment bankers work closely with e-commerce companies to help them navigate the complex financial landscape and achieve their business objectives.
